About this ebook

Open this book anywhere, any time, any place for bite-size morsels of essential (and not-so-essential) knowledge.
 
We have two mottos here at Portable Press: “Get smart” and “Have fun.” As the publishers of the wildly popular Uncle John’s Bathroom Reader series, we have twenty years’ experience in translating our mottos into bestselling books, but we also know that not every reader is a bathroom reader.
 
That’s why we’ve created this definitive collection of bite-sized bits of knowledge that covers a wide variety of topics ranging from the seemingly ordinary to the obscure.
 
We’ll take you on a fun and fascinating trip through the essentials (and nonessentials) of history, science, geography, the arts, pop culture, language, mathematics, and more. So you can become a genius instantly!
 
Up your genius factor with such tidbits as:
  • There are moneys in Mexico that apply natural, plant-based perfumes to their bodies.
  • Gnomons are the part of a sundial that casts a shadow.
  • Opsigamy is a marriage late in life.
  • Albert Einstein’s brain was kept in two Mason jars in a small office in Wichita, Kansas, for more than twenty years.
And more . . .

About the author

The Bathroom Readers' Institute is a dedicated group of knowledge hounds. Led for 25 years by the incomparable Uncle John, the BRI has perfected the art of searching the world for obscure, surprising, and often hilarious reading material -- and dispensing it in an easily-digestible format for readers of all ages. With dozens of titles and more than 11 million books sold, the BRI has become the world's bestselling bathroom-reading series.
